1. Lush Tropical Palms and Bright Blooms
Celebrate the vibrancy of summer with towering arrangements of tropical palms mixed with bold blooms like hibiscus, bird of paradise, and protea. The lush greenery paired with vivid colors instantly transports guests to a sun-drenched paradise.
2. Drifting Candlelight in Floating Glass Globes
For an ethereal effect, place small flowers and floating candles inside clear glass globes suspended above each table. When dusk falls, the soft, glimmering light creates a magical, sun-soaked ambiance.
3. Citrus-Inspired Arrangements
Incorporate fresh oranges, lemons, and limes alongside white and yellow flowers to evoke a zesty, fresh summer vibe. These fragrant, colorful centerpieces bring texture and a splash of sunshine to each setting.
4. Succulent and Herb Gardens
Opt for a more sustainable, earthy approach with mini succulent and herb garden centerpieces. Aromatic rosemary, lavender, and thyme tied with succulents make for chic décor that guests can take home and cherish.
5. Vintage Lanterns with Wildflowers
Rustic lanterns filled with clusters of wildflowers and soft greenery create an inviting, countryside feel. They work beautifully for outdoor summer weddings under the sun and stars.
6. Sunflower Serenade
Nothing says “summer” like the bright, bold petals of sunflowers. Grouped in mason jars or rustic wooden boxes, these towering blooms radiate happiness and warmth.
7. Seashell and Sand Terrariums
For beachside celebrations, glass terrariums filled with sand, seashells, and coastal blooms bring an ocean breeze to your table. Add small candles for a sunset-ready glow.
8. Hanging Floral Hoop Centerpieces
Suspend floral hoops made with eucalyptus, baby’s breath, and cascading sunflowers above tables for an airy, eye-catching centerpiece alternative that frames the guests beautifully.
9. Exotic Fruit and Flower Fusion
Combine exotic fruits such as pineapples, mangoes, and papayas with tropical flora to create rich, colorful centerpieces that not only look fresh but also invite the senses to enjoy summer’s bounty.
10. Monarch Butterfly Motif
Incorporate orange and black butterflies—whether real, paper, or fabric—in your flower arrangements, inspired by the monarch butterfly’s summer migration. It’s a whimsical, symbolic touch that adds life and movement.
11. Whimsical Wildflower Bouquets
Choose loosely gathered wildflower bouquets bursting with daisies, lavender, and cosmos for a carefree, natural summer look with an artisanal charm.
12. Painted Watermelon Vases
Carve out watermelons and paint their surfaces with elegant gold leaf or pastel patterns to serve as natural vases filled with summer garden flowers—a refreshing and fun twist.
13. Rustic Crate Displays
Stack wooden crates filled with sunflower bunches, glass jars with candles, and trailing ivy for a layered, textured centerpiece that captures the essence of lauded summer farmhouse style.
14. Vibrant Zinnia Clusters
Zinnias in hot pinks, yellows, and oranges make striking summer centerpieces. Their sturdy stems and bright colors ensure long-lasting beauty under the sun.
15. Mirror Tray with Candles and Greenery
Arrange small candle votives, succulents, and fresh greenery on mirror trays to reflect the sunlight and candlelight, amplifying the luminous glow that epitomizes a summer evening.
16. Citrus Slice Garland
Use rings of dried or fresh citrus slices intertwined with jasmine or frangipani flowers to create fragrant, colorful garlands that encircle low vases, giving a fresh summer scent to the décor.
17. Pastel Peonies and Roses Mix
Soft pastel peonies and roses arranged in vintage milk glass or soft-hued ceramic vases evoke a dreamy, romantic summer garden feel that is exquisitely elegant yet relaxed.
18. Succulent-studded Wooden Boxes
Fill rustic wooden boxes with a mix of succulents, mild flowering plants like echeveria, and rhythmic moss for a modern boho centerpiece with earthiness and texture.
19. Lanterns Surrounded by Lavender
Place quaint lanterns as the centerpiece surrounded by bunches of fragrant lavender for an enchanting aroma and a touch of Provençal summer.
20. Bright Dahlia Domes
Use dahlias in rich, sunny yellows and reds to form large dome shapes that command attention with their bold, vibrant presence.
21. Watercolor Effect Glassware
Use hand-painted or watercolor-inspired vases filled with complementary summer-hued flowers, such as coral, peach, and blush, to create an artistic and airy centerpiece.
22. Terracotta Pot with Blooming Geraniums
For a Mediterranean summer feel, plant blooming geraniums in terracotta pots accented with lemon branches, evoking images of sunlit garden terraces.
23. Delicate Daisies in Antique Bottles
Cluster simple white daisies in collections of antique glass bottles to create a nostalgic yet fresh summer ambiance with a cottagecore heartbeat.
24. Fairy Light Mason Jars with Lavender Sprigs
Fill mason jars with soft fairy lights and tuck in fresh lavender sprigs for a centerpiece that twinkles warmly as the sun dips below the horizon.
25. Air Plant and Driftwood Centerpieces
Utilize natural driftwood as a base with artfully placed air plants and blooming orchids to combine rustic and exotic notes in a uniquely summer-inspired décor.
